Atticus Wealth Management's VDC Position: Q3 2025 in Review

Atticus Wealth Management sold out of Vanguard Consumer Staples ETF (VDC) in Q3 2025, closing a stake of 400 shares — an estimated $87.6K sold.

Atticus Wealth Management first reported a position in VDC in Q2 2023 and held it in 9 quarters. The position peaked at $88.6K in Q1 2024. 604 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old VDC as of Q3 2025.
